Sample Answer
I believe the most challenging aspect of public speaking lies not merely in the act of delivering a speech itself, but rather in surmounting the psychological barriers that often accompany it. For many individuals, the prospect of addressing an audience can evoke feelings of anxiety and self-doubt, which may stem from fear of judgment or the desire for approval. Additionally, the necessity to engage and captivate an audience while maintaining a coherent narrative complicates the task further. To overcome these hurdles, one must cultivate a profound understanding of their subject matter, practice diligently, and develop self-confidence through experience. Ultimately, mastering the art of public speaking requires an intricate balance between effective communication skills and the ability to manage one's emotional response to the audience.
